MIDI Connections
The following are basic instructions for connecting your 5200 to a MIDI interface for
remote control:
Before you connect 5200 MIDI Ins and Outs, connect and configure your MIDI interface
according to the manufacturerʼs instructions.
To connect a 5200 to a MIDI interface:
1. Connect a MIDI cable between the MIDI Out port on your 5200 and the MIDI In port on
your MIDI interface.
2. Connect a MIDI cable between the MIDI In port on your 5200 and the MIDI Out port on
your MIDI interface.
3. Press the REMOTE WAKEUP on the 5200.
Configuring AMS for 5200
(Mac Only)
The following are basic instructions for configuring the 5200 in the Apple Audio MIDI
Setup application (AMS).
1. To configure your 5200 with AMS: 1 Do one of the following:
•Launch the Apple Audio MIDI Setup (Applications/Utilities).
– or –
•In Pro Tools, choose Setup > MIDI > MIDI Studio.
2. In AMS, choose Window> Show MIDI Window
3. Choose MIDI Devices > Add New External Device; and do the following:
Double-click the New External Device icon.
4. Select Digidesign as the Manufacturer and select PRE as the Model then click
Properties.
*As the 1788A and 188 emulate the Digidesign PRE and Pro Tools will show “PRE” in
the Peripherals window, we recommend that you label your MIDI device “PRE.” This will
save confusion later on.
